Undergraduate Tuition & Fees

The following table compares 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ees between selected colleges. The average undergraduate tuition & fees is $36,848 for all students. The 2023-2024 undergraduate tuition & fees of selected colleges are increased by 3.17% compared to the previous year.
Among the selected colleges, California Institute of Technology requires the most expensive tuition & fees of $63,255 and Los Angeles Pacific University has the lowest tuition & fees of $11,976 for undergraduate programs.

Graduate Tuition & Fees

The following table compares 2023-2024 graduate tuition & fees between selected colleges. The average graduate tuition & fees is $27,148 for all students. The 2023-2024 graduate tuition & fees of selected colleges are increased by 5.52% compared to the previous year.
Among the selected colleges, California Institute of Technology requires the most expensive graduate tuition & fees of $60,816 and Los Angeles Pacific University has the lowest graduate tuition & fees of $11,880.
